
Elcoteq to close Lohja plant, 242 to lose jobs
 |
Electronic components manufacturer Elcoteq has announced that it will close down its Lohja factory at the end of August.
The company said on Wednesday that 215 factory workers and 27 other company employees would be laid off. At the same time, manufacturing in Finland would end.
After the Lohja factory shuts down, Elcoteq will be left with 330 employees in Finland, at the company's facilities in Espoo and Salo.
Espoo has operations linked with the Elcoteq's head offices, while Salo is a centre of the company's product development.
Co-determination talks with personnel on the planned staff cuts began in February. At one point Elcoteq said that it needed to let go up to 500 people.
In the early part of the year the company has let go 326 people. Elcoteq employs 23,000 people worldwide.
The City of Lohja is already prepared for the impact of the loss of the Elcoteq plant.
"This is a tragedy for the families of the employees, but as a city, we can get through this", said Lohja Mayor Elina Lehto.
A crisis group has been set up in Lohja with representatives of the Ministry of Labour, the Lohja Health Centre, the City, and the local Lutheran parish.
Mayor Lehto is not completely pessimistic: she says that there are hundreds of vacant jobs in the city - and between 35 and 40 in the metal industry alone. More jobs in the service sector are also expected in the coming years.
Lohja is also ready to set up a "business incubator", if enough people interested in setting up companies in the area show up.
Lohja has a population of about 37,000. Just over one in five residents who work in a profession commute to the Helsinki region to work.
Elcoteq relocated from its home base Lohja to Luxembourg last year.
As a welcome gift, Luxembourg waived the special tax of one percent of the company's own capital which corporations normally have to pay to establish themselves in the country.
